Chicken fried pork chop
One cup of Chicken fried pork chop is around 180 grams and contains approximately 341 calories, 30 grams of protein, 19 grams of fat, and 8.3 grams of carbohydrates.
Chicken Fried Pork Chop is a delicious Southern classic that features tender, juicy pork chops coated in a crispy, golden batter. This comfort food staple originates from the heart of America, where it's often served with hearty sides like mashed potatoes and creamy gravy. While it’s undeniably indulgent, the pork provides a good source of protein. However, the frying process adds unhealthy fats, so it’s best enjoyed in moderation.
